Is there a way to enter an email for a CONTRACTOR?

When you set up a contractor, there is no way to enter an email address for them so they can get their paystubs sent to them.   There is an email field for employees, but not contractors.  What am I missing?

In Intuit Online Payroll, here's how to add a contractor: 

  1. Go to the Employees tab.
  2. Click on the Add a Contractor link.
  3. Select Individual
  4. Enter the contractor's information including the email address. 
  5. In the Other section, choose that applies then click on OK.
  6. In the Account Access Preferences, check the Access their pay stubs online box. 
  7. Click on OK

In case you wanted to edit the individual contractor's current access to view pay stubs:

  1. From the Employees tab, select the name of the contractor. 
  2. Click on the Edit in the Paycheck Records info section.
  3. Reset the password for view the pay stubs. Please be sure to click on Send email so the contractor can see the temporary password and instructions.

When it's time to pay the contractor, go to the Pay Day tab and create the payment. Don't forget to click on the Send Email

 
You can also go to the Setup tab to enter the email address: 
  1. From the Setup tab, click on View Payroll Account Access.
  2. Click on the Not Enabled link for the contractor. 
  3. Enter the email address. 
  4. Click on OK

 

 
On the other note, if you're using QuickBooks Online Payroll, I'm sharing the steps for you. Please check it out: 
  1. Go to the Workers page.
  2. Select the Contractors tab.
  3. Click on Add a contractor
  4. Enter the Name and Email address
  5. Then, click on Add contractor

To print/email the stubs:

  1. Go to the Expenses page. 
  2. Select the Vendors tab. 
  3. Choose the contractor/vendor that you want to view.
  4. Under the Transaction No field, select the transaction that display DD. Print the stubs and manually email it to the contractor.

Thank you for the response, but the email field you mentioned on those pages does not exist on my side for any contractor, business nor individual.  Can you provide assistance on how to make the field appear, please?  Screen shots attached.

Let’s check if this has something to do with your browser by logging in on a private window first. Here’s how:

 

  • For Chrome, press Ctrl + Shift + N.
  • For Internet Explorer or Firefox, press Ctrl + Shift + P. 
  • For Safari, hold down Command + Shift + N.

 
Browsers are capable of storing information from your previously visited sites. When this information gets overloaded, their communication with web-based applications could be interrupted. This can cause unusual behaviors like the one you’re experiencing. 


Being able to see the field privately indicates the said issue. With this regard, we’d recommend clearing your browser’s cache or switching to a different one.
